Transaction 75b85be646f05fcbace0d4b046671718e6652905401e3b333466d82c2e297174
1 Input
1 Output
-
75b85be646f05fcbace0d4b046671718e6652905401e3b333466d82c2e297174:0
- value
- 436420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4939eb395d65d34a94abf5fa2f32f758980e8d21 OP_EQUAL
- address
- 38NCdpU5TWU2v8d4oz2kpdve4fEoZzmLrY